Common Failure Risks of Vg1034090001 Ecu Assembly
Industry experts emphasize various components that can lead to the failure of the Vg1034090001 Ecu Assembly. Understanding these risks can help vehicle owners and technicians take preventative measures.
Overheating Issues
According to John Smith, an automotive technician with over 15 years of experience, "One of the most prevalent risks with the Vg1034090001 Ecu Assembly is overheating. When the engine runs hot, the ECU can fail due to prolonged exposure to high temperatures." Regular checks of the engine cooling system can mitigate this risk.
Electrical Failures
Dr. Emily Johnson, a mechanical engineer, notes, "Electrical connections within the Vg1034090001 Ecu Assembly can corrode over time, leading to poor performance or total failure." She advises regular maintenance checks to ensure all wiring and connectors are in good condition to prevent electrical shorts or open circuits.
Software Glitches
IT specialist Mark Thompson highlights that "Software glitches can also be a silent killer of the Vg1034090001 Ecu Assembly. If the software is not updated or if it encounters bugs, it can lead to incorrect readings and mismanagement of engine functions." Regular updates from the manufacturer can help alleviate this concern.
Environmental Factors
Susan Lee, a quality control expert in automotive components, points out that "Environmental factors like humidity and temperature fluctuations can have a significant impact on the Vg1034090001 Ecu Assembly. It's important to protect it from extreme weather conditions." Utilizing proper enclosures can help safeguard the assembly against such risks.

Best Practices for Prevention
To enhance the longevity of the Vg1034090001 Ecu Assembly and avoid common failure risks, industry experts recommend several best practices:
Routine Maintenance
Performing routine maintenance, including regular inspections of the electrical system and engine cooling components, can significantly reduce the likelihood of failure. "Always keep an eye on the health of your vehicle's systems," suggests John Smith.
Timely Software Updates
Maintaining updated software is crucial for optimal performance. "Ensure that you are aware of any available updates from your vehicle’s manufacturer," states Mark Thompson. This proactive approach can help prevent glitches that may compromise the Vg1034090001 Ecu Assembly.
Proper Installation
Finally, ensuring that the Vg1034090001 Ecu Assembly is correctly installed is critical. Susan Lee advises, "Engage a qualified technician for installation and maintenance to avoid issues arising from improper handling." Proper installation can mitigate many risks associated with ECU failures.
